Jane (Jennie) Dickey 1785–1866 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1785

Birth Location: Virginia, USA

Death Date: after 1866

Death Location: Rockbridge, VA

Father: Robert Dickey

Mother: Mary McKee

Spouse(s): Peter Hull

Children(s): Jane (Decker)

In 1785, Jane (Jennie) Dickey entered the world in Virginia, USA, born to Robert Dickey And Mary Jane Mckee. Jane (Jennie) Dickey married Peter Hull, and had children including Jane Hull Decker. Jane (Jennie) Dickey passed away in 1866 in Rockbridge, VA.
